Our Partnership Process

  • Let’s start with a conversation. We’ll learn about your business, your goals, and your vision for the future. You’ll learn about us, too—our values, how we work, and where we’re headed.

  • If there’s a potential fit, we’ll sign a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) and gather some basic information to assess the opportunity, including historical financials, sales data, and team structure.

  • Within two weeks of receiving your information, we’ll prepare a preliminary Expression of Interest (EOI)—outlining pricing, structure, and next steps if you wish to proceed.

  • We’ll take a closer look at your business and visit your location discreetly—ensuring minimal disruption to your team and operations. This phase is about confirming the information shared and building a stronger relationship.

  • Once due diligence is complete, we’ll present a detailed Letter of Intent (LOI), including final transaction terms, future employment options (if desired), and transition planning.

  • After finalizing the legal agreements, we’ll complete the transaction, transfer funds, and start working together to support the next chapter of your clinic’s success.

Meet the People Behind Mable Health

  • Black and white portrait of a smiling individual in a sweater and collared shirt, with a blurred office background and blue semi-circles on the sides.

    Michel Lanctôt

    President

    Michel joined Mable Health in 2024. He was previously General Manager of Medicus, the leading provider of orthotics, prosthetics and mobility aids in Quebec.  Prior to that, he held various management and executive positions within the consumer packaged goods and the retail indutries with companies such as Johnson & Johnson, Danone and Uniprix.  Michel holds a bachelor degree in commerce from McGill University and a Master in Management from HEC Montreal.

  • Smiling man in business attire against a blurred background, black and white photo.

    Yannick Martel

    VP of Finance

    Yannick joined the Mable Health team in 2025. He previously served as Controller at Medicus, a Mable Health subsidiary. He began his career as an auditor at Deloitte, where he spent five years, and has since held senior roles including Finance Director and VP of Finance for over a decade. Yannick has managed teams of up to 15 people and overseen operations in Canada and the U.S., with international collaboration extending to Europe. He is a Chartered Professional Accountant (Quebec) and holds a Bachelor of Commerce and a Graduate Diploma in Accounting from UQAM.

  • Smiling man in business attire against a blurred background, black and white photo.

    Michael Gremley

    VP of Corporate Development

    Michael joined Mable Health in 2024 after working as a Director of Corporate Development at Lifemark Health Group, where he focused on acquiring multidisciplinary physiotherapy clinics across Canada. Before Lifemark, he was Director of Corporate Development at Nova Leap Health Corp., strategically acquiring home care service companies across North America. Michael holds a BComm from Memorial University.

  • Smiling woman with long hair in black and white portrait, wearing a dark blazer and earrings.

    Sarah Gross

    VP of Operations

    Sarah joined the Mable Health team in 2024. She gained experience previously working in Accounting and Operations at Resolute Health Corporation Limited, a private health care service provider specializing in the testing and treatment of obstructive sleep apnea. Prior to that, she was an Audit Manager with PricewaterhouseCoopers. Sarah is a Chartered Professional Accountant (Nova Scotia) and holds a Bachelor of Commerce degree and Graduate Diploma in Accounting from Queen’s University.

  • Smiling woman with long hair in black and white portrait, wearing a dark blazer and earrings.

    Mélissa Garand

    Director of Human Resources

    Mélissa joined the Mable Health team in 2025 after previously working as Director of Human Resources at Medicus since 2023. Prior to this, she served as Director of Human Resources for the Canadian division of a multinational pharmaceutical company and held key HR roles at Desjardins, Groupe Lacasse, and within a provincial government Integrated Health and Social Services Center. Mélissa holds a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ration (Human Resources and Management) from HEC Montréal and a degree in Social Science from the Université du Québec à Montréal. She is a member of the Chartered Professionals in Human Resources (CPHR).

  • Smiling man in business attire against a blurred background, black and white photo.

    Muaaz Ahmad

    Corporate Development Manager

    Muaaz joined Mable Health in 2025 as Corporate Development Manager. Prior to joining Mable, Muaaz worked in the Transaction Services group at BDO Canada LLP, where he advised private equity firms and corporate acquirers on 30 middle-market M&A transactions across a variety of industries. Prior to that, he spent two years in BDO’s audit and assurance practice and began his career at a smaller accounting firm, where he developed a strong foundation in tax and non-assurance engagements. Muaaz is a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A) and holds a Bachelor of Business Administration from Wilfrid Laurier University.

  • Smiling woman with long hair in black and white portrait, wearing a dark blazer and earrings.

    Allison Watkins

    Finance Manager

    Allison joined the Mable Health team in 2025 after previously working as a Manager at Doane Grant Thornton in their Independent Business group in Halifax. While there, her client base consisted of small to medium-sized owner-managed businesses, with a focus on medical professionals. She obtained her Chartered Professional Accountant (CPA) designation in Alberta while working at Crowe MacKay in Calgary and now holds her CPA designation in both Nova Scotia and Alberta. Prior to moving out west, Allison earned a Bachelor of Commerce degree from Mount Allison University.

  • Man in a suit, smiling, with short hair and a beard, in a black and white photo

    Chris Cowper-Smith

    Operating Partner

    In partnership with SeaFort Capital, Chris worked to establish Mable Health in early 2023. Chris is the former CEO and Founder of Spring Loaded Technologies, a medical device company which designs and manufactures knee braces. Chris holds a PhD, MsC, and BsC from Dalhousie University. Chris serves as the Chair of the Halifax Chamber of Commerce and is an Entrepreneur in Residence at the Emera IdeaHub.
